White-winged Snowfinch

From Opus

Montifringilla nivalis

[edit] Identification

16.5-19 cm. Brown upperparts, white underparts, grey head, long narrow white wing panel. In summer, the bill is black, and there is a black bib; the bib disappears in winter and the bill becomes yellow. Sexes are similar.

In flight it shows black wings with large white wing panels, and a white edged black tail.

[edit] Distribution

China to Europe.

[edit] Taxonomy

Seven subspecies: nivalis, leucura, alpicola, gaddi, tienshanica, groum-grzimaili, and kwenlunensis.

Both Tibetan Snowfinch and Black-winged Snowfinch have been included in this taxon in the past

[edit] Habitat

Mountains, mostly above the tree limit.

[edit] Behaviour

The diet includes seeds and insects.

It nests in crevices or rodent burrows, 3-4 eggs are laid.
